November ‘09 Newsletter: Caution Remains Our Focus as Corporate Sales, Earnings Continue to Lag

Thursday, November 5th, 2009 by Chad Griffeth, AIF

newspaperPreview:

It took the United States over two hundred years (1789-1991) to accumulate its first $1 trillion in public debt. From that point, we have added an average of $600 billion to the total annually; in the fiscal year just ended, the Federal government added over $1.9 trillion to our future burden.
